Abstract

The implementation of the urban farming program is a form of the Sidoarjo regency government's efforts to support food security and improve the quality of life of people in densely populated areas and on the other hand Sidoarjo has experienced a conversion of agricultural land to housing and factories. This program aims to enable people to meet their food needs independently and improve the economy and motivate them to form farmer groups to build themselves to be more independent and develop. The background of this study is based on the results of the researcher's initial observations looking at the problem of agricultural land conversion due to the high population surge and infrastructure development in Sidoarjo Regency which interferes with food conditions and the quality of life of the community. Therefore, this study wants to know how the implementation of the urban farming program in supporting food security and improving the quality of life of the people in Sidoarjo regency. In this study, researchers used qualitative methods with a descriptive approach. Data collection is carried out with interview techniques, observation, and documentation. Drawing conclusions related to the reality in the field regarding the implementation process of the urban farming program in Taman Pinang Housing, Lemahputro Village, Sidoarjo Regency.
